Parts Needed to Power Lights on Bike Rack on GMC Sierra While Flat Towing  

Question:

I would like to add a connection to the tail lights of my GMC truck that I tow behind my motorhome. I have to disconnect the truck battery when it is being towed, so the power from the trucks taillights comes from the motorhome. I often have a bike rack on the back of the truck that blocks its taillights, so I added additional taillights to the bike rack. Unfortunately, with the battery off, plugging the bike rack taillights into the flat 4-wire connector that was standard on the truck, does not provide any power to the lights on the bike rack. Is there some sort of connector I can buy to plug into the line from the motorhome to the trucks taillights to power the trucks taillights and the lights on the bike rack?

0

Expert Reply:

You won't be able to tie the bike rack lights into the tow bar wiring. The additional pull from those lights could overload the wiring and cause damage. What you will need to do is add an additional 4-way to the back of your motorhome using # C56496.

This universal kit comes with a powered converter so you won't have to worry about putting too much strain on the motorhome wiring. Then you can use the Roadmaster 4-Diode Universal Wiring Kit for Towed Vehicles # RM-154 to the 4-way back to the bike rack and power the lights.
